This final note: The rich, it turns out, really are different. And, perhaps, completely out of touch as well.

A study from the American Affluence Research Center finds that families with a net worth of $800,000 or more think the economy’s doing great.

That’s thanks largely to a rising stock market.

Plus, those families are going to spend an average of $2,175 on gifts this holiday season, which is four times the amount the average American family says it will spend.
